Shame on MS for handling this the way they have…🫣 It's all just about the bloody money.. cheers 😑 Let's be honest here: This is kind of demand and reaction is an ever perpetuating cycle. It happens everytime a new simulator version comes out. I entered into the is ecosystem with FS2004 and have witnessed the same behaviour from some users with every new iteration, from FSX to the switch to P3D and its versions and now with MS2020 to MS2024. Some people refuse to move on in time and instead expect continuous support for the older platform they cling to. It's realistic to expect a grace period but it usually does not last longer than 18 months. By that time developers have fully moved on. We are nearing this point, so its time the stragglers move on as well. And if they don't want to they should just stop moaning about having been abandoned and left behind.
